Cartoon animation has predominantly been dome in 2D and 3D formats. 2D was the forerunner and with the introduction of computers, it was not long before it progressed into 3D. They both play a major role in the industry. 3D has not replaced 2D, but it has enhanced it. The comp could be utilized for both types of formats and there is soft-ware that provides the capabilities to do this. The soft-ware is only the tool that the animator operates with, as we discuss earlier that there still has to be a well-trained user to execute it. At the outset you will need several moulds, these are as a rule to be found in rubber otherwise plastic, nevertheless they need to be compliant. Along with 3 or 4 various wicks in varying sizes also some colour. There is as a rule quite a collection of colours, so you can, in fact, mix them.
Subsequently there is the wax/stearin itself, and you would certainly love some nice scents to harmonize with the candles. Accordingly, first grab your moulds and take care that they are perfectly clean inside and not harbouring dust.
A number of moulds contain a wick gap, thus you will need to do a scratch to thread the wick through. The thinner wicks to be used for the smaller moulds and vice versa. On average you want to cut the wick in any case 2 inches longer than your mould. Place the wick all through the mould, tying a knot inside the wick on the actual outside of your mould.
Then pull this out about half an inch, this piece is wished-for to light it by. Compress some blue tack about the hole on the mould outside, otherwise your wax is likely to run out. Now, at the foot of the mould, fasten the other ending of the wick to a cocktail stick plus set this across your mould base.
Evidently the wick has to stay central and firm, but do not attempt to stretch it. How much wax do I contemplate you will need? If you fill your mould with water before you start this will act like a guide, however take into account this is the melted wax I am talking in relation to.
Now you will need a couple of interlocking saucepans, so that one will fit in the other. Take a support and set a quantity of warm water underneath the larger pot. The wax goes inside your small pan. Set the small saucepan within the bigger one and promptly set it on a low heat (temperature). If you are not sure how much wax to use try about 500g.
Monitor the wax as well as the water level conscientiously. Don’t let it get too hot! When this has melted put in the stearin. Put in one tenth stearin to ten parts wax. Put your colour in little by little from the colour strips, you will not need much. Then add some scent, pot pourri, or essential oils.
The mould needs to be slightly warm. Pour the wax into a measuring jug, as this makes it easier to then fill up your mould. Try and hang on to the mould on a tilt when you carry out this. What’s more, endeavor to empty the wax inside so that it nearly touches the cocktail stick. You will perhaps have to block in all-around the bottom as soon as it has cooled down.
As soon as it has set firm, take off the mould sealant. Cut back the tie off the wick as close to the knot as feasible, then eradicate the toothpick from the foot. Promptly pull out your candle. If this is easier said than done, run the warm water tap on top of it for a few moments.
At this point cut the wick to however long you in reality would like it. Check the foot of the candle is smooth and give it at any rate a day. It ought to then be prepared for use. Bigger LCD’s are a big sales point these days with manufacturers and sales staff alike. In this case size is nice, but there are other things to consider as well. LCD resolution is important to consider as well. It allows you to view the LCD from off center, and ensures that likelihood that you’ll be able to view your screen in bright sunlight.
In the spirit of saving batteries, and keeping your costs down, make sure your camera has an optical viewfinder. That way, you don’t have to use the LCD screen all the time. Many LCD screens don’t work well outside in bright sunlight anyway. A lot of digital cameras these days (especially the least expensive) exclude the viewfinder.
